What Makes A Proper Sample Letter of Acknowledgement?
An acknowledgement letter does not need to be long or overly formal. Its only job is to confirm receipt, set clear expectations, and thank the sender.
This is not just polite paperwork — this small note builds reliability that people will remember for future interactions. Every good acknowledgement letter includes these core elements:
- Clear confirmation that you received the item or request
- Specific date of receipt
- Brief note on next steps or timeline
- Working contact details for follow up
To avoid common mistakes, reference this quick comparison of good and bad practice:
| Poor Acknowledgement | Good Acknowledgement |
|---|---|
| "Got it, thanks" | "Received your invoice dated 12th May. We will process payment within 7 working days." |
| "We'll get back to you" | "Our team will review your application and reply by 26th May." |
Sample Letter of Acknowledgement For Job Application Receipt
Subject: Acknowledgement: Your Job Application For Senior Marketing Role
Dear Alex Carter,
This letter confirms we have received your application for the Senior Marketing position submitted on 14th June 2024.
Our hiring team is currently reviewing all submissions. You can expect an update regarding interviews on or before 28th June.
If you have questions, please contact the HR team at hr@companyname.com.
Thank you for your interest in our organisation.
Regards,
Hiring Department
Greenwood Tech
Sample Letter of Acknowledgement For Payment Received
Subject: Payment Received: Invoice #4721
Dear Maria Santos,
We have successfully received your full payment of $1,842.00 against invoice number 4721 today, 18th June 2024.
This payment has been allocated to your account. No further action is required from you for this invoice.
Please reply if you require an official receipt for your records.
Kind regards,
Accounts Team
Northwood Supplies
Sample Letter of Acknowledgement For Customer Complaint
Subject: Acknowledgement: Your Complaint Ref C982
Dear Mr Henderson,
Thank you for contacting us regarding your recent delivery issue. We have formally logged your complaint this morning.
A member of our resolution team will review your case and contact you within 24 working hours to discuss next steps.
We appreciate you bringing this matter to our attention.
Sincerely,
Customer Support Manager
Sample Letter of Acknowledgement For Document Submission
Subject: Received: Your Warehouse Expansion Proposal
Hi James,
Just a quick note to confirm I have received all 3 project proposal files you sent this afternoon.
I will review the documents over the next two days and share my feedback with you by Friday end of day.
Let me know if you need to add any additional notes before then.
Thanks,
Lisa
Sample Letter of Acknowledgement For Resignation Receipt
Subject: Acknowledgement Of Your Resignation
Dear Tom,
This letter confirms receipt of your resignation dated 20th June 2024 from the role of Warehouse Supervisor.
We note your final working day will be 18th July 2024 as per your contract. The HR team will be in touch this week to arrange exit procedures.
Thank you for your work with the company during your time here.
Regards,
Operations Manager
Sample Letter of Acknowledgement For Leave Request
Subject: Acknowledgement: Leave Request 12-16 August
Dear Chloe,
We have received your annual leave request for the dates 12th August to 16th August 2024.
Your request is currently being reviewed. We will confirm approval or follow up with you within 3 working days.
Please avoid making firm travel arrangements until you receive formal confirmation.
Thank you,
Team Leader
Sample Letter of Acknowledgement For Donation Received
Subject: Thank You For Your Generous Donation
Dear Mrs Palmer,
On behalf of the local animal shelter, we acknowledge receipt of your $500 donation received on 21st June 2024.
Your contribution will go directly towards veterinary care for rescue animals. An official tax receipt is attached to this email.
We are incredibly grateful for your support.
With thanks,
Shelter Volunteer Team
Frequently Asked Questions about Sample Letter of Acknowledgement
When should I send an acknowledgement letter?
Send an acknowledgement letter within 24 working hours of receiving an item, request or communication. You should send one for any formal submission, payment, application or complaint.
This avoids the sender following up repeatedly for confirmation.
How long should an acknowledgement letter be?
Most effective acknowledgement letters are 3 to 5 short paragraphs. They should never be longer than one page.
Only include necessary information and avoid extra unrelated details.
Do I need to send acknowledgement letters by post?
For almost all modern situations, email is fully acceptable for acknowledgement letters.
Only send printed posted letters for very formal legal or government proceedings when explicitly required.
Can I use a template for acknowledgement letters?
Yes, standard templates work very well for acknowledgement letters. Always customise specific dates, reference numbers and names before sending.
Generic uncustomised notes come across as impolite and unprofessional.
What if I don't know next steps yet?
You can still send an acknowledgement even if you have no timeline ready. State clearly that you have received the item and will follow up by a specific date.
Never leave this section blank or write vague phrases like 'we will get back to you'.
Should I add gratitude in the letter?
Always include a short polite thank you note. This takes one line and greatly improves how your message is received.
You do not need to write long thankful statements, a simple genuine line is enough.
Who should sign an acknowledgement letter?
Sign the letter with the name of the person responsible for the next step. If this is a department response, list the department name and contact details.
Never send an acknowledgement from a generic no-reply email address.
Is an acknowledgement legally binding?
An acknowledgement letter only confirms receipt of an item. It does not constitute agreement, approval or legal acceptance of the contents.
Always state clearly if the letter also includes approval of the item received.
Can I acknowledge multiple items in one letter?
Yes, you can acknowledge multiple submissions or payments in a single letter. List each item clearly with its own reference number and date.
Do not mix unrelated items in the same acknowledgement letter.
